We are seeking a dynamic and experienced General Manager to lead daily operations drive financial performance and support continued growth across our organization. The ideal candidate is a strong leader who brings hands-on operational oversight financial acumen and a proven ability to mentor teams and build strong relationships with clients.
Key Responsibilities
Financial Management
Monitor and control labor overtime and project-related costs to meet budget targets.
Ensure accurate job costing invoicing billing and documentation.
Oversee accounts receivable collections and overall budget adherence.
Revenue Growth & Oversight
Increase revenue through growth in job volume scope and client satisfaction.
Participate in and support large-loss projects to ensure readiness and execution quality.
Ensure compliance with billing procedures carrier/TPA requirements and industry standards.
Support business development activities and foster positive client relationships.
Personnel Management
Lead mentor and evaluate management and departmental teams.
Approve payroll bonuses staffing changes and team structure adjustments.
Oversee recruiting onboarding training and performance improvement processes.
Ensure HR safety and workplace policies are consistently followed.
Operational Oversight
Lead weekly leadership and departmental meetings to maintain alignment.
Balance workloads and staffing to meet operational demands.
Conduct regular job site visits to ensure quality safety and client satisfaction.
Monitor equipment fleet maintenance and operational performance metrics.
Communication & Reporting
Provide weekly operational and financial updates to ownership.
Distribute meeting notes follow-up items and action plans across teams.
Promptly escalate critical issues or risks.
Leadership & Culture
Maintain daily visibility across teams including morning meetings and work areas.
Foster a culture of accountability teamwork and customer-first service.
Recognize team achievements and reinforce company values.
Represent the company brand professionally in all interactions.
Assist with other job roles in the business as needed.
Compliance & Risk Management
Maintain regulatory safety and brand compliance across all operations.
Ensure insurance requirements and risk controls are up-to-date and enforced.
Lead by example in promoting and enforcing safety standards and expectations.
Qualifications
- 5 years of management experience; industry experience preferred (construction restoration service-based business or similar).
- High school diploma or GED Bachelors degree level education highly preferred
- IICRC certification (WRT and ASD Master designation) highly preferred.
- Strong financial and operational management skills.
- Proven ability to lead teams drive performance and develop talent.
- Excellent communication and problem-solving abilities.
- Valid drivers license and ability to travel locally for job site visits.
Skills/Physical Demands/Competencies
- Ability to lift a minimum of 50 pounds regularly occasionally up to 100 pounds with assistance
- Ability to climb ladders work at ceiling heights work in tight spaces (e.g. crawl spaces attics)
- Ability to repetitively push/pull/lift/carry objects
- Ability to work with/around cleaning agents
